Ocean King Explorer 130 – 40.26 m New-Build Steel Explorer Yacht (Delivery 2027), CE (A) Class, Six-Cabin Layout with Global-Range Autonomy

Commercial-grade backbone, superyacht finish and ocean-crossing stamina define the Ocean King Explorer 130. Built in Chioggia, Italy, on a steel hull with aluminum superstructure, the 10.20 m beam and 3.30 m draft support a full-displacement platform of approximately 728 tons at full load. CE (A) classification complements the brand’s 35+ years of heavy-steel know-how to deliver a safe, quiet and immensely capable blue-water traveler.

Range, Propulsion & Endurance

Twin CAT C32 ACERT V12 diesels rated at 970 kW (1,320 hp) each drive direct shaft lines with five-blade NiBrAl props via Reintjes WAF 484 gearboxes and Vulkan ProFlex couplings for low vibration. Expect ~14 kn max, 12 kn cruise and a long-leg 10 kn economical speed unlocking ~16,800 nm of range. Massive tankage - ~194,000 L fuel and ~21,000 L freshwater plus segregated grey/black, lube and bilge storage - underwrites seriously remote itineraries.

Guest & Crew Layout

Owners configure six en-suite staterooms for twelve guests, with panoramic salon and dining spaces bathed in natural light. Five crew cabins for nine support professional service and watch-keeping on long passages. The galley is specified for restaurant-grade output, equally suited to private family life or charter hospitality.

Exterior Living, Tenders & Toys

Expansive decks provide shaded lounges, sun terraces and a beach-style swim platform. Storage for up to an 8.5 m tender and adventure gear - from RIBs to paddleboards - turns remote anchorages into playgrounds. Robust cranes, fairleads and working-deck ergonomics reflect the builder’s commercial heritage.

Stability, Noise Reduction & Comfort

With full-displacement geometry, bow bulb and advanced insulation, the Explorer 130 emphasizes low noise and minimal vibration. Stabilization, thoughtful machinery rafts and acoustic treatments maintain a calm interior at sea and at anchor, preserving luxury-yacht refinement throughout the voyage.

Bridge, Comms & Safety

The navigation package integrates autopilot, radar, GPS, AIS, sonar and modern chart plotting, with communications designed for constant connectivity. Security, surveillance and alarm systems are embedded, and the vessel is engineered for orderly crew workflows and watch routines on extended legs.
